In order to start group classes you must complete one of the following options: FUNDAMENTALS (6 one hour classes) During your time in 1 on 1 Fundamentals we will coach you personally through some of the more complex movements involved in CrossFit such as the Squat, Deadlift, Shoulder Press,Snatch, Clean, and many more. After you have finished your six sessions and can safely move through these exercises you are free to decide which route you want to go whether that be 1 on 1coaching, small group class, or the regular CrossFit classes. SMALL GROUP FUNDAMENTALS ( 3-6 people, 6 one hour classes) During the small group fundamentals you will be coached on how to correctly move through some of the more complex movements of CrossFit such as the Squat, Deadlift, Shoulder Press,Snatch, Clean, and many more. This class has a minimum of 3 people and a cap of 6. We atCrossFit Roseburg like to keep the numbers low during the small group fundamentals so that you can get as much coaching as possible. This is a great option for a group of friends or co-workers looking to start a new program together. After you have finished your six sessions and can safely move through these exercises you are free to decide which route you want to go whether that be1 on 1 coaching, small group class, or the regular CrossFit classes. TEST OUT If you feel that you already have a very strong knowledge on how to correctly move through many of the exercise associated with Crossfit you have the option to try and test out off undamentals class. It will be up to the discretion of the coaching staff of CrossFit Roseburg on whether or not you can move correctly and safely through these movements. If you successfully pass the movement standards you can join the regular scheduled group classes.
